MercyOne Horizons has been offering ongoing addiction care and rehabilitation services to residents of the Fort Atkinson, Iowa area. Today, MercyOne Horizons offers services like group therapy, individual psychotherapy, brief intervention approach, anger management, behavior modification, contingency management/motivational incentive and others in keeping with its philosophy of following rehab treatments that work best to help addicts achieve recovery.
This alcohol and drug rehab facility also thinks that the way to get the best result for the client is to offer individual care. Services are available in the following settings - outpatient detoxification centers, inpatient drug addiction treatment, long term treatment programs, outpatient counseling, short term addiction treatment centers and others.
MercyOne Horizons also offers aftercare programs to ensure that its clients achieve positive outcomes both in the short and in the long term. Lastly, MercyOne Horizons accepts private pay, private health insurance, military insurance, payment assistance, access to recovery (atr) voucher, state welfare or child and family services funds and others as forms of payment.
